Volk Ce28's are my favorite, I have a custom black set from volk, I waited 6 months for them.

I may have anew favorite though, I just ordered the new Volk RE30's in Orange for my car, 17X8.5 fronts and 17x7.5 rears for the new s2000 brakes im running.

Here is a pic of my S2000 brakes under my 15" Volk Ce28's-

dsc00845cx7.jpg


I cant even fit a coin between the caliper and the wheel, it is seriouisly millimeters. No spacer either, the volks are 15x7, +43, 4x114.3, '96 spec ITR suspension

you can usually ask your volk dealer/ distributor what color options are being offered for powdercoating. It cost me $50 usd extra per wheel to be pwdercoated and I waited about 5 months for them. Usually, volk offers the colors of the JGTC cars of that season. So if you were to order now, you'd be able to get the colors of the cars running in 2008 JGTC season:nice:
 
I would like the SSR type-C's /competitions if they didn't bend so easily. Lightweight isn't the only thing important about a wheel's performance. The SSR type-C is proof that "forged" doesn't always go hand in hand with "strength".
